Department of Health: NHS cancelled operations, quarter ending 31 March 2010
The following statistics were released today by the Department of Health:
NHS cancelled operations, quarter ending 31 March 2010
The key points from the latest release are:
· During the quarter ending 31 March 2010, 19,202 operations were cancelled at the last minute for non-clinical reasons. In the same period in 2009, there were 19,863 cancelled operations.
· Cancelled operations during the quarter represented 1.1% of all elective activity, compared to 1.2% in the corresponding period in 2008/09.
· Of these cancellations, 857 (4.4%) of patients were not treated within 28 days of a cancellation. In the same period in 2009, 1088 (5.5%) of patients were not treated within 28 days.
